    I like them. I haven't got a chance to use lights at night. They are 55W driving lights; they spread wide but don't reach very far. The light bar mounting is very sturdy. Yes, I think they look good.

    Attached is the installation instruction. See if you are comfortable with the drilling. Btw, I only used the 2 bottom mounting points because I did not want drilling to the plastic bumper. They are holding well.
